Fayette Co., WV Marriages, 1832-1853 and 1865-1903. Author: Larry G. Shuck. Close to 8,000 marriages from the Marriage Record Books of the Fayette County courthouse. Alphabetically listed by male, it includes names of bride and groom, date of marriage, race, age, place of birth, name of parents, etc., followed by an excellent every name index
Fayette County is located in south-central West Virginia, north of Beckley. Its land area is 668.7 square miles, and its 2020 population was 40,488. Named for the Marquis de Lafayette, Fayette County was formed by the General Assembly of Virginia on February 28, 1831. Its territory was carved from Kanawha, Nicholas, Greenbrier, and Logan
